What is remote risk adjustment coding?

Remote risk adjustment coding is the process of reviewing and assigning medical codes to patient diagnoses and procedures from a remote location, usually at home. The purpose is to ensure that healthcare organizations accurately report the health status of their patients, which affects reimbursement from health plans. Coders use specialized knowledge of ICD-10-CM coding and risk adjustment models, such as HCC (Hierarchical Condition Category) coding, to capture all relevant chronic conditions. This position requires attention to detail, compliance with regulations, and strong analytical skills.

What is the difference between Remote Risk Adjustment Coding vs Remote Medical Coding?

AspectRemote Risk Adjustment CodingRemote Medical Coding
CertificationsRHIA, RHIT, CPC, CCSCPC, CCS, CCS-P
Work EnvironmentHealthcare organizations, insurance companiesHospitals, clinics, insurance companies
Industry UsageHealth insurance, risk adjustment programsMedical billing, claims processing

Remote Risk Adjustment Coding focuses on analyzing patient data for insurance risk assessments, requiring specific risk adjustment certifications. Remote Medical Coding involves coding diagnoses and procedures for billing purposes. While both roles require coding certifications, Risk Adjustment Coding emphasizes risk analysis within insurance, whereas Medical Coding centers on billing accuracy.
